Seesola Village Details

Seesola is a Village in Nainwa Tehsil , Bundi district and Rajasthan State. Seesola village Pin code is 323801. Seesola Village Total population is 1627 and number of houses are 317. Female Population is 46.6%. Village literacy rate is 45.8% and the Female Literacy rate is 13.8%.

Location and Administration

Seesola is 10 km distance from Sub District HeadQuarter Nainwa and it is 50 km distance from District HeadQuarter Bundi. Nearest Statutory Town is Nainwa in 10 km Distance . Seesola Total area is 256.25 hectares, Forest area is 124 hectares, Non-Agricultural area is 42.5 hectares,Total irrigated area is 72.38 hectares andTotal Water fall area is 0 hectares

Education

Private Pre Primary, Govt Primary, Govt Middle and Govt Secondary Schools are available in this Village. Nearest Private Arts and Science Degree College and Govt ITA College are in Nainwa. Nearest Govt Disabled School, Govt Engineering College and Govt Medical College are in Kota. Nearest Govt MBA college and Govt Polytechnic College are in Bundi. Nearest Govt Senior Secondary School is in Jajawar.

Health

1 Primary Health Sub-Centre available in this village.

Agriculture

Makki, Wheat and Sarson are agriculture commodities grow in this village. Carpet Making, 0 and 0 are Products Manufactured in this village. 0, 0 and 0 HandiCraft items are in this village. 6 hours agricultural power supply in summer and 12 hours agricultural power supply in winter is available in this village. Total irrigated area in this village is 72.38 hectares from Boreholes/Tube wells 72.38 hectares is the Source of irrigation.

Drinking-Water and Sanitation

Treated Tap Water Supply all round the year and in summer also available. Untreated Tap Water Supply all round the year and in summer available. UnCovered Well, Hand Pump and Tube Wells/Boreholes are other Drinking Water sources.
Open Drainage System Available in this Village. There is no system to Collect garbage on street. Drain water is discharged directly into water bodies.

Communication

Sub Post Office is available in this Village. LandLine available. Mobile Coverage is available. Internet Centre available in this village. Nearest Private Courier Facility is in 5 - 10 km.

Transportation

Nearest Bus service available in less than 5 km. There is no Railway Station in less than 10 km. Tractors Available in this Village. Animal Driven Carts are there in this Village.

No Nearest National Highway in less than 10 km. Nearest State Highway is in 5 - 10 km. Nearest District Road is in less than 5 km.
Pucca road, Kuccha Road, Macadam Road and Foot Path are other Roads and Transportation within the village.

Commerce

Nearest ATM is in 5 - 10 km. Nearest Commercial Bank is in 5 - 10 km. Nearest Cooperative Bank is in 5 - 10 km. Agricultural Credit Society is available in this village.

Other Amenities

This Village has a Power supply with 10 hour power supply in summer and 12 hour power supply in winter, Anganwadi centre, ASHA, Birth & Death registration office, Sports facilities, Daily News Paper and Polling station are the other amenities in the village.
